Turning the Answering System On/Off
1) To turn the answering system on, press answer on/
off on the base when the phone is in standby
mode. and the number of messages stored
in memory appears on the sub-display. If the sub-
display flashes, then there are new messages
waiting for you.
2) To turn the answering system off, press answer on/
off on the base.

Setting your outgoing message (Greeting)
When you receive a call, the answering system automatically plays either the pre-
recorded message or your own greeting. To record your own greeting, or choose
between the two outgoing messages, refer to “Setting Menu Options”, “Answering
System Setup” on page 24.
The following message is pre-recorded: "Hello, no one is available to take your call.
Please leave a message after the tone."
Announce only feature
The announce only feature plays a pre-recorded outgoing message or your own personal
outgoing message, but it will not allow the caller to leave a message. To set announce
only, follow the steps on "Setting the Record Time" page 26. If you want to use your
own greeting and you want to change your greeting to omit the prompt to leave a
message, refer to "Selecting Your Greeting (Base only)" on page 25.

•When the answering
system is full, you will
hear “No Remaining
Time“ and appears
on the sub-display. You
should delete some
messages so that the
system can record new
messages.
•Position yourself as
near to the base as
possible and speak
clearly when recording
your outgoing
message.
•If you make an outside
call, or a call is
received on the base
during the operation,
the operation is
canceled.
